Java ApacheTomcat 8.0.15无法升级到JRE 1.8

Java ApacheTomcat 8.0.15无法升级到JRE 1.8,java,tomcat8,Java,Tomcat8,我最近在windows服务器上将Java从JRE 1.7升级到JRE 1.8_202: 在我的生产服务器上,我将tomcatw.exe上的java虚拟机路径更新为JRE 1.8_202的jvm.dll,并重新启动了服务。它开始提出问题。下面是我得到的一些错误 在QA服务器上,当我们继续执行相同的步骤时,效果完全好 你能建议一下吗? 当我们将这个prod JVM参数恢复到JRE7时,它将再次开始工作 13-Dec-2019 19:15:49.264严重[localhost-startStop-2]

我最近在windows服务器上将Java从JRE 1.7升级到JRE 1.8_202:

  • 在我的生产服务器上,我将tomcatw.exe上的java虚拟机路径更新为JRE 1.8_202的jvm.dll,并重新启动了服务。它开始提出问题。下面是我得到的一些错误
  • 在QA服务器上,当我们继续执行相同的步骤时,效果完全好
  • 你能建议一下吗? 当我们将这个prod JVM参数恢复到JRE7时,它将再次开始工作


    13-Dec-2019 19:15:49.264严重[localhost-startStop-2]org.apache.catalina.loader.WebappClassLoaderBase.checkThreadLocalMapForLeaks web应用程序[DocumentGen]创建了一个ThreadLocal,其密钥类型为[org.apache.xmlbeans.impl.schema.SchematTypeLoaderImpl$1](值[org.apache.xmlbeans.impl.schema.SchematTypeLoaderImpl]$1@160adc50])以及类型为[java.util.ArrayList]的值(值[[java.lang.ref]。SoftReference@2306137e]])但在web应用程序停止时无法删除它。线程将随着时间的推移而更新,以尝试避免可能的内存泄漏。

    我没有看到任何错误,这是停止应用程序时内存泄漏的警告。你真的有错误吗?谢谢你提供的细节。这个警告是我在日志等中的所有警告。